As far as buying a "home" there was talk about it at one point. But the facts of upkeep seem like a major problem. Remember we're all volunteers...

As far as selling video...It's extremely complicated...The main problem runs into the fact that your selling something with someone else's licensed character. And I know what the argument after this post is gonna be: "But because it's a fan thing it makes it okay!/Deathcom takes pictures of Characters, this is the same thing!" Well, it's not... Videos have a much stricter set of rules than a picture does. Also, what if some ones face from the crowd gets shown, or a stage hand that might not have signed. Or even worse, having a guest like Uncle Yo on the screen. All of these factors are huge problems that can really on be solved by throwing more money at the project and when you're looking for a quick turn around on a small investment, it's not an economically sound decision to do it.

As for the con care package food thing, that's a huge liability and with food allergies, better to just not probably.  Either people won't like what is in it, or they will complain it was too much.  There are two viable ways for an event to raise money.  A> Get more people.  to get more people, it has to come from outside of Pittsburgh, there are only so many people in pittsburgh.  To get people to travel, they have to know what they are traveling for.  This year there was precious little information on what was happening what day,  I STILL don't know what happened Wednesday, but I made a decision without knowing, I wasn't driving up earlier for it.  Knowing WHEN main things like Masq and the bands are well in advance makes it easier for people to travel.  While it might be hard to say so and so is going on at 9 on saturday, I bet the decision that so and so was playing late on saturday was made VERY early, as in when the band was booked.

The second way, is to up the fee.  if we have 4 thousand people, and extra 5 bucks is an extra 20 grand for the venue.  Prices could go up about 5 bucks and still be comparable to other cons in the area.  taking into account the smaller size of tekko than some of those.
